18th Mar 2016
Department: Glass
The beds have been replanted after the butterfly event as they had been heavily trampled. This week it has been sprayed to get rid of the last of the butterflies, which many naturally die off, but some species remain and are breeding in there. Staff work overtime to spray in the evenings. They sprayed Spruzit and Pyrethrum 5EC this week. The smell of chemicals was still strong the morning after so we kept the doors open. Cockroaches crawl onto the path twitching their last breath. The Mix A soil that they use is a dry & grey very free draining soil. To improve the look the of the soil a mulch of fine bark is put on top. So as part of the morning duties up until 10am, we have been working through the Tropical Display area re-mulching the beds.
I also helped Dave prune a ficus tree, we used the cherry picker. We cut it back quite hard as it is very vigorous. It was badly affected by mealy bug, raining on everything around it.
